葡萄基因组密码子偏好性分析
答梁材, 刘珊珊, 刘俊林, 张丽娟
中国农业科技导报    2025, 27 (4): 78-86.   DOI:10.13304/j.nykjdb.2023.0808
摘要   (210 HTML0 PDF(pc) (1200KB)(22)  

密码子偏好性存在于几乎所有已知物种基因组中。为了解葡萄基因组的密码子使用偏好性并提高基因异源表达效率,以葡萄的全基因组数据作为基础材料,对葡萄编码基因密码子的特性和影响因素进行分析,并与其他表达系统和葡萄亚科植物基因组的密码子偏好性进行比较。结果表明,以葡萄染色体序列为研究对象,共筛选出21 887条编码序列的密码子。葡萄基因密码子不同位置的GC含量表现为GC1(50.19%)>GC3(43.92%)>GC2(40.36%),密码子末位碱基较偏好于A/U。确定了19个最优密码子,分别为GCA、GCU、GAU、UUU、GGA、GGU、CAU、AUU、CUU、AAU、CCA、CCU、CAA、UCA、UCU、ACA、ACU、GUU、UAU,其中以A结尾的有6个,以U结尾的有13个。葡萄基因组密码子的使用受自然选择和突变的双重影响,其中导致葡萄基因组密码子偏好性的主要因素为自然选择。以上结果为葡萄基因组学的研究提供了理论基础,也为提高异源蛋白在葡萄中的表达和葡萄相关蛋白的体外表达提供了指导。
